An icon reinvented, our classic-fitting weathered short-sleeved polo is designed in our signature cotton mesh. &lt;br&gt;
Specially treated and washed for a timeworn effect, with light distressing at points of wear. &lt;br&gt;
Mother-of-pearl two-button placket and ribbed polo collar and cuffs. Uneven vented hem. &lt;br&gt;
All lightly distressed at natural points of wear. &lt;br&gt;
Our embroidered polo player accents the chest. &lt;br&gt;
Comes with a matching drawstring bag with our oversized embroidered polo player at the front and a fabric hangtag inspired by authentic vintage clothing tags. &lt;br&gt;
